A fantastic opportunity to purchase a rarely available six/seven-bedroom semi-detached home with stunning garden situated in the popular area of Mayfield.

The property is set back from the street with an open outlook over Craigmillar Park Bowling Green and it retains many of its original features. It is a must see for anyone looking for a large family home.

On the ground floor, there is an entrance vestibule with traditional mosaic tile floor and stain glass windows; large hallway with three storage cupboards and an impressive and elaborate wooden stair case leading to the open floors; sitting room which boasts and impressive bay window with many original features including ornate corning, ceiling rose, fireplace and Edinburgh press; kitchen with ample wall and base units, tiled splashback, integrated ovens and hob and space for a dining table; off the kitchen is a laundry room and utility room; dining room overlooking the rear of the property; and a ground floor shower room with three-piece suite.

On the first floor, there are four bedrooms, three of which have original fireplaces and one with bay window allowing in abundance of light; and shower room. The top/second floor has two further bedrooms, one with bay window and box room off; bedroom 7/study and bathroom with three-piece suite completes the accommodation.

Externally, there is a well maintained and mature private front, side and rear garden with a mixture of lawn, flower beds, hedging and mature trees. There is a private garage which is accessible from Suffolk Road Lane. On street residents parking is available on Gilmour Road and surrounding streets under zone B6.

Gilmour Road is in the sought-after Mayfield area, two miles South of Edinburgh city centre. There is a wide choice of local shops, cafes and restaurants in the local area with a number of high street shops and Sainburys supermarket available in nearby Cameron Toll Shopping Centre. Many more shops, bars and restaurants are found on Causewayside, Nicolson Street, South Bridge, Clerk Street and along Newington Road, as well as at Marchmont. The Meadows and Hermitage of Braid and Blackford Hill are located less than a mile from the property while Arthurs Seat and Salisbury Crags offer the perfect opportunity for more strenuous exercise. The Royal Commonwealth Pool is also nearby. The house is perfectly located for The University of Edinburgh, Edinburgh College of Art and the National Library of Scotland. Excellent bus services provide access to the city centre, and the A701 leads out to the City Bypass and thence to the central motorway network.
